Bugle Rock Park, located in Bengaluru, India, is a historic park that showcases the city's rich cultural heritage. The park is named after a bugle call that was sounded to assemble the troops during the time of the Bangalore Cantonment. With its lush greenery and tranquil atmosphere, it's an ideal spot for nature lovers and those seeking a peaceful escape. The best time to visit is during the early morning or evening hours when the sun is not too harsh. Visitors can explore the park's walking trails, enjoy a picnic, or simply relax in the serene surroundings. It's also a great spot for photography, with its unique rock formations and beautiful flora. Tips for visitors include wearing comfortable shoes, carrying water and snacks, and being mindful of the park's rules and regulations. Whether you're a local or a tourist, Bugle Rock Park is a must-visit destination in Bengaluru. The park is open throughout the year, but the monsoon season adds a touch of magic to the surroundings. With its unique blend of history, nature, and tranquility, Bugle Rock Park is a hidden gem in the heart of the city.
